How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Cherokee County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cherokee County Studio Apartments | $1,536 | $1,286 | $1,610 |
| Cherokee County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,674 | $950 | $3,065 |
| Cherokee County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,953 | $1,270 | $3,836 |
| Cherokee County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,291 | $1,432 | $5,761 |
| Cherokee County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,827 | $2,389 | $3,535 |
